STRALAN_MSAG391 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: STRALAN_MSAG - Language Transport Messages

  • Message number: 391

  • Message text: ... step terminated

STRALAN_MSAG391 - Details

  • The SAP error message STRALAN_MSAG391 typically indicates that a specific step in a process has been terminated due to an issue. This error can occur in various contexts, such as during data processing, job execution, or when running specific transactions. The exact cause and solution can vary depending on the specific scenario in which the error occurs. Here are some general steps to troubleshoot and resolve the issue:
    Possible Causes:
    
    Data Issues: There may be inconsistencies or errors in the data being processed.
    Configuration Problems: Incorrect configuration settings in the system can lead to process termination.
    Authorization Issues: The user executing the process may not have the necessary authorizations.
    System Resource Limitations: Insufficient memory or processing power can cause steps to fail.
    Program Errors: Bugs or issues in the custom code or standard SAP programs can lead to termination.
    
    Solutions:
    
    Check Logs: Review the application logs (transaction SLG1) or job logs (transaction SM37) for more detailed error messages
